Zen Hotel

Zen Hotel hotel information

Zen Hotel is located in Poseidonos Avenue, offering easy access to the beach and the tram and bus stops. The hotel has 16 rooms with en suite bathrooms. All rooms have a TV, central heating and air conditioning.

Zen Hotel in Athens